Why Choose Unreal Engine for Mobile Game Development?
Unreal Engine, developed by Epic Games, is renowned for its cutting-edge graphics, robust performance capabilities, and user-friendly development environment. It has long been associated with AAA console and PC titles, yet its versatility makes it an ideal choice for mobile game development, offering a blend of high-fidelity visuals and optimized performance for mobile devices.
Key Benefits of Using Unreal Engine in Mobile Game Development
- High-Quality Graphics and Visual Fidelity: Unreal Engine's advanced rendering technology allows developers to create incredibly realistic environments, characters, and special effects that captivate mobile audiences.
- Cross-Platform Compatibility: Games developed in Unreal Engine run seamlessly across different operating systems and devices, including iOS and Android, ensuring a broader reach.
- Real-Time Rendering and Visuals: Unreal's real-time rendering enables developers to visualize and iterate on game assets quickly, reducing development time.
- Enhanced Performance Optimization Tools: Features like Mobile HDR, scalability settings, and performance profiling ensure that games are optimized for smooth playability on various mobile hardware specs.
- Extensive Asset Marketplace and Plugin Support: Unreal Marketplace provides a vast library of assets, plugins, and tools to accelerate development and enhance game quality.
- Blueprint Visual Scripting System: With visual scripting, non-programmers can design gameplay mechanics efficiently, fostering faster prototyping and iteration.
Innovative Features of Unreal Engine that Accelerate Mobile Game Development
Understanding the features that make Unreal Engine suitable for mobile development can significantly influence project success. Some of these features include:
1. Mobile-Specific Rendering Optimization
Unreal Engine provides scalability settings that enable developers to tailor visuals based on device capabilities, maintaining a balance between quality and performance. Features like Mobile HDR, Mobile Multi-View, and Post-Processing Effects are optimized to ensure smooth gameplay without draining mobile device resources.
2. Flexible Input and Control Schemes
Mobile games require intuitive input schemes—whether through touch, gyroscope, or accelerometer. Unreal Engine offers easy integration of these inputs, allowing developers to craft natural and engaging gameplay mechanics.
3. Advanced Physics and AI for Mobile
Incorporating complex physics simulations and artificial intelligence enhances gameplay depth. Unreal's built-in physics engine and AI systems are lightweight enough for mobile devices, providing dynamic interactions and intelligent NPC behaviors.
4. Networking and Multiplayer Capabilities
Unreal Engine supports multiplayer game development via reliable networking modules, enabling developers to create competitive and cooperative multiplayer experiences on mobile platforms.

Success Stories: Mobile Games Powered by Unreal Engine
Numerous successful mobile titles demonstrate Unreal Engine's scalability and stunning visual capabilities. Examples include:
- Fortnite Mobile: A flagship example showcasing how Unreal Engine can deliver console-quality graphics on mobile devices.
- Vainglory: A MOBA game that utilizes Unreal Engine to provide smooth multiplayer action and detailed environments.
- Lineage 2: Revolution: A mobile MMORPG with rich visuals and complex gameplay mechanics powered by Unreal Engine.
These examples exemplify how high-quality graphics combined with smooth gameplay can set a mobile game apart in a crowded market, driving engagement and monetization.
